dc.descriptionPresent research investigation was aimed at morphological and biochemical assessment of Passiflora quadrangularis L. commonly known as giant granadilla and locally called as vegetable squash grown as vegetable crop by the Adi tribe of Arunachal Pradesh. Seven genotypes collected during survey were characterized for different morphological and biochemical traits. Results showed that average fruit weight was 432.57g/fruit, with juice content 100.11 mL/fruit, vitamin C content 25.79 mg, vitamin A content 1.65 mg, Mean total flavonoids content was 16.75 mg/100 g of fruit juice, total soluble solids 12.040 Brix, antioxidant activity (DPPH) 6.07 %, titratable acidity 1.69 %, total carbohydrates 9.95 %, phenol content 338.38 mg/100 g of leaf was noted among the genotypes tested. The mean anthocyanin content in leaf was 1.20 mg/100 g, tendril 0.90 mg/100 g and petiole 1.69 mg/ 100 g among the genotypes. Seed protein profiling of Passiflora quadrangularis L. with SDS- PAGE showed diverse molecular weights ranging from 11 KD to 163.53 KD. However, monomorphic banding pattern among the protein profiling of giant granadilla was recorded among the selected genotypes. The results of the study show that the collected genotypes are belonged to Passiflora quadrangularis L. and are good source of nutritive value which can be used as source of vegetable.
